How they compare

British Virgin Islands currently reports 93.8% against 93.5% in Cape Verde, a difference of 0.3%.

The two have swapped places 6 times across 16 shared years of data; in 1983 it was British Virgin Islands ahead.

British Virgin Islands ranks 114th and Cape Verde ranks 116th of 183 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, British Virgin Islands averaged higher in 2 and Cape Verde in 2.

Head to head by decade

Decade British Virgin Islands Cape Verde Difference Ahead
1980s 91.3% 90.5% 0.8% British Virgin Islands
1990s 97.4% 99.2% 1.7% Cape Verde
2000s 91.1% 97.0% 5.9% Cape Verde
2010s 95.1% 93.4% 1.7% British Virgin Islands

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Adjusted net enrollment is the number of pupils of the school-age group for primary education, enrolled either in primary or secondary education, expressed as a percentage of the total population in that age group.
